Colorado Skrodstrup is certainly one of them. Also available still through a limited amount of frozen semen is Apollon.

Also available in the U.S are Upal, Pegasus, Ravaldi, Ecuador, Halifax Middelsom, Xhogun Middelsom, Helios av Independance and Stavsdal Lobi. Most of these are available only through frozen. Pegasus is available fresh.

And if you are interested in breeding to a Knabstrupper stallion, please do check very closely to make sure that the stallion that interests you is actually approved. There are several stallions being advertisted as approved that are, in fact, not.

Lobi has an event history,

Lobi himself was at one time ranked as an advanced event horse. He’s 22 yrs old now so obviously he no longer jumps.

Ravaldi is a show jumper and has great babies, he’s the sire of Cita Normark, and several others.

Ecuador does jump but not as competitively as Ravaldi. He is a full brother to Colorado, but is a few spot.

Halifax Middelsom has done some jumpers, he’s only 4 so not a whole lot yet.

And there is still some Apollon semen around.

I don’t think that there is any Xhogun semen left (as far as I know), but I believe Ena could be persuaded to have him collected and frozen again.

I don’t think that Helios is actually standing at stud, but I might be mistaken.

Halifax is available through fresh.

There is also Harlequin Middelsom, but he is for sale and I don’t know his current availability.

If enough people got together to make it worthwhile I think Niels might be persuaded to get Fairbanks collected and frozen.

Atlantis is available here fresh, but he does not have much of a jumping record.
Sheik of Hallundbaek recently passed his approvals, and is a good jumper, but who know if he will be available at all.

Furthermore, the stallion Hussar of Independence is available by frozen semen for Europe, North America, Australia and New Zealand.
Hussar is fully approved by ZfdP and was awarded Premium, Best Stallion with ZfdP Branding, as well as Champion Stallion of the ZfdP Spring Grading 2006.
